Ritual tools and symbolic objects have existed throughout human history as ways to create structure, meaning, protection, or connection during uncertain moments. Candles, mirrors, bells, cards, pendulums, charms, and ceremonial objects often carried cultural, spiritual, or psychological significance depending on the tradition using them. Their importance reflects humanity’s long-standing desire to make the unknown feel tangible and navigable.
